    If cars are close enough, yes - with a little effort you can read plates.
    It's not optimal to have the rear camera placed almost in the middle of the vehicle, but it works OK. The mounting options are few in this type of car, I assume it will work better in a estate. :)

    I uploaded an example video from my front/rear camera on Youtube:




    I did some research before choosing the Blackvue DR750S prior to the new 4K DR900S.
    The DR750S works better in the dark, which was an important factor to be able to have it running in parking mode during night.
    The DR900S is better during daytime, due to the 4K resolution.

    Most likely won't work. The rear view cameras found on ebay etc are often analog low quality/low resolution cameras.
    The rear camera of the Blackvue is most likely a high resolution digital camera, communicating with the main unit.

    If you don't like the center-mount rear camera in a F430, there is other 12v DVR systems available on the market that could connect 1-4 analog cameras.
    Would be a better route than trying to figure out the Blackvue interface.. But analog cameras = bad quality.
